NOTE: SOLICITATION TO BE ISSUED UNDER FAR PART 15 UTILIZING CONTRACTING BY NEGOTIATION. DLA Land & Maritime is preparing to issue solicitation #SPE7LX25RX007 under FAR Part 15 Contracting by Negotiation. The Government intends to award a five-year Indefinite Quantity Contract (IQC). The acquisition will include a population of two National Stock Number (NSN) items. The firm-fixed price five-year LTC will be structured with a three-year Base and two one-year Option periods and the maximum amount for this proposed contract action is $7,887,356.10. This acquisition is being pursued to provide continued or improved supply availability. This procurement will be solicited as Full and Open Competition. The solicitation will reflect Inspection/Acceptance at Origin, F.O.B. at Origin. All drawings are released into cFolders. NOTE 2 & 5 NOTE 2 - EACH WIRE ROPE ASSEMBLY SHALL HAVE PROOF LOAD OF 140,000 LB APPLIED FOR A MINIMUM OF ONE (1) MINUTE, NO SOCKET SLIPPAGE PERMITTED BEYOND INITIAL SEAT-IN OF SPELTER CONE. NOTE 5 - WIRE ROPE ASSEMBLY SHALL HAVE A MINIMUM ULTIMATE BREAKING FORCE OF 260,000 LBS. VERIFY BREAKING FORCE WITH A DESTRUCTIVE TEST ON A SAMPLE WIRE ROPE ASSEMBLY 180.000 +/- 36.000 IN LENGTH. THE SAMPLE ASSEMBLY SHALL BE IDENTICAL TO THE WIRE ROPE ASSEMBLY SHOWN ON THE DRAWING, WITH THE EXCEPTION OF THE LENGTH. DESTRUCTIVE TESTING FREQUENCY SHALL BE ONE (1) TEST PER FIFTY (50) WIRE ROPE PRODUCTION ASSEMBLIES. WHEN REQUIRED FOR A FIRST ARTICLE TEST, A FULL-LENGTH WIRE ROPE ASSEMBLY SHALL BE TESTED TO FAILURE. Casting/forging may be required to manufacture this NSN and tooling is typically involved. SAMPLING: THE SAMPLING METHOD SHALL BE IN ACCORDANCE WITH MIL-STD-1916 OR ASQ H1331, TABLE 1 OR A COMPARABLE ZERO BASED SAMPLING PLAN UNLESS OTHERWISE SPECIFIED BY THE CONTRACT. IF THE APPLICABLE DRAWING, SPECIFICATION, STANDARD, OR QUALITY ASSURANCE PROVISION (QAP) SPECIFIES CRITICAL, MAJOR AND/OR MINOR ATTRIBUTES, THEY SHALL BE ASSIGNED VERIFICAITON LEVELS OF VII, IV AND II OR AQLS OF 0.1, 1.0 AND 4.0 RESPECTIVELY. UNSPECIFIED ATTRIBUTES SHALL BE CONSIDERED AS MAJOR UNLESS SAMPLING PLANS ARE SPECIFIED IN APPLICABLE DOCUMENTS. FOR MIL-STD-1916, THE MANUFACTURER MAY USE THE ATTRIBUTE OR VARIABLE INSPECTION METHOD AT THEIR OPTION OR PER THE CONTRACT. MIL-STD-105/ASQ Z1.4 MAY BE USED TO SET SAMPLE LOT SIZE, BUT ACCEPTANCE WOULD BE ZERO NON-CONFORMANCES IN THE SAMPLE LOT UNLESS OTHERWISE SPECIFIED IN THE CONTRACT.
